Shell Pilipinas Corporation is implementing a P5 per liter discount on all fuels from April 24 to 30, 2026.

Motorists may avail of the discount at participating Shell stations nationwide with a minimum purchase of P1,500 for four-wheel vehicles and P200 for two-wheel vehicles. The maximum discount is P200 per transaction.

The average diesel pump price stood at P92.20 per liter as of the week of April 28, GasWatch PH said. The industry-wide adjustments effective 6 AM on April 28 are as follows: diesel rolled back P12.94 per liter, gasoline edged up P0.53 per liter, and kerosene dropped P15.71 per liter.

The energy company’s existing programs include Shell Go+ and SMAC, which allow users to earn points on any purchase in stations that are good as cash, and the UnionBank Shell Power Card, which offers eligible customers up to a 5% rebate on fuel spend. Shell FuelSave is likewise available nationwide.

For the public transport sector, Shell participates in the diesel subsidy program of the Department of Energy, providing a P10 per liter discount for public utility vehicles (PUVs). 

Additional discounts for PUV and TNVS drivers are available in approximately 450 Shell stations nationwide.
